Thank you so much!Are you tapping F8 repeatedly right after powering up ? ? This is how it needs to be done.
Once in safemode go to Control Panel/Advanced/ Startup and Recovery and uncheck "auto restart on errors".
Re-boot
Now when you get a blue screen it will not restart...write down the entire error message and post it here...I do hit it repeatedly, but it still doesn't work.
